SF’s Free Fall 2024 Outdoor Film Fest at Proxy (Sept. 27-Oct. 26)

Hello movie lovers! We are super excited to announce the 2024 PROXY Fall Film Festival of FREE outdoor cinema at the PROXY Outdoor Theater! Knowing that so many of us need a respite from the everyday, this year’s festival is a collection of five inspiring, visually stunning, and aurally appealing films — films both big and small, known and unknown. As always, we look to the best, and most recent independent film releases and this Fall’s selections are filled with joy, wonder, and awe. We hope you come out and lose yourself watching films outside under the stars with us in the weeks ahead!

  • Starting on Friday, September 27, we kick things off with the incredible, full screen Norwegian nature poem/documentary Songs of Earth @margretholin @strandreleasing– 7:45PM
  • Then, on Friday, October 4th, we welcome you to witness the sublime, Belgian slice of life drama about soup and moss called Here @here_thefilm @cinemaguild– 7:45PM
  • On Friday, October 11th, we present the Italian art and archeology adventure comedy La Chimera @neonrated– 7:45PM
  • On Friday, October 18th, we screen the inspiring, heartwarming, queer, Macedonian family drama Housekeeping For Beginners @stolevski.goran @focusfeatures – 7:45PM
  • And last but not least, on a special day, Saturday, October 26, in conjunction with the Hayes Valley Halloween Holiday Extravaganza, we screen Inside Out 2! @pixar – 7PM

Presented by HERE FOR NOW, lovingly curated and produced by @envelopead, these FREE evening films at the PROXY Outdoor Theater begin 7:45 PM, except for Inside Out 2, which will begin at 7:00 PM.

Come early to claim a good spot, enjoy a @fortpointbeer (or cider) and non-alcoholic tonics from our very own @juiceshopsf. And don’t forget to pick up some hot dogs on your way to the show from @hayzdog! A special thank you to @fiddlesticks_sf for sponsoring our screening of Inside Out 2! And thank you to all of our sponsors and individual donors for helping to keep the films rolling at PROXY!

Bring a blanket and your friends, because it’s going to be a good night.
